the bug plates are also important to the skills your digimon can learn, as the percentage of fixing determinates how many of them the digimon whose plate you have can learn from it´s move pool, giving them to lopmon ensures that the result is always higher than the one currently on the tree and thank god the replacement process is automatic. Another thing is that the digimon will always try to learn a skill if they reach the proper level, wich means that if you replaced all of agumon´s moves with the better greymon ones if you de-evolve it back to agumon it will try to learn all of the skills you have already remove and have no reason to want anymore, a problem that exists trough all of the DS games

@@Caspicum Very. Admittedly, I've only played the first one, but I own all three. The first game is extremely charming, and has a surprisingly good story. It's no masterpiece, but it does its job well. The gameplay is Fossil Fighters' strongest aspect, as you run around dig sites with a sonar, pinging fossils in the ground that you then dig up and take back to the hub to clean. The cleaning mini game can be a bit repetitive, but it's easy to enter a sort of "Flow state" and blast through your haul with surprising efficiency. Combat is simple, but very fun with hidden depth a la Pokémon. It revolves around management of a resource called Fossil Points (FP) shared across teams of three "Vivosaurs". Called so because they're "revived" from the fossils, Vivosaurs are fun takes on many real dinosaurs from across prehistory, ranging from iconic beasts like T-Rex and Triceratops, to more obscure picks like Troodon and Quetzalcoatlus. I... went on longer than I intended. Oops. TLDR: Fun monster collection RPG overshadowed by Pokémon that's more fun than Pokémon 90% of the time.
